Polish International Dreams of Playing Alongside Coutinho at Liverpool

Young Poland and Empoli midfielder Piotr Zielinski has confirmed rumours linking him with Liverpool and is hoping he gets the chance to link up with Philippe Coutinho at the club next season.

When 21-year-old Poland and Empoli midfielder Piotr Zielinski was first linked with a Liverpool move in January, it caught many fans off guard. Zielinski looks a promising player, but he’s not yet a household name and, for many, wasn't even on their radar before the links first popped up.

In the end, nothing came of the links, but a few months on from the close of the January window, Zielinski himself shed some light on them while on duty with the Polish national team. Whether anything happens in the end, it seems safe to say there’s real interest there—and that the interest goes both ways.

"Some people may think it’s just rumours, but I know a little bit more about it," Zielinski told Futbolfejs when asked about the possibility he could end up at Liverpool next season if everything goes well for him. "I’ve worked hard at Empoli so that this summer I might have a chance to make such a big move.

"I spoke with Kuba [Jakub Błaszczykowski], who plays at Fiorentina now, about Klopp. He told me how his personality is, how he is with the players, and gave me some tips, but still nothing is known yet and I know I have to consistently play well at Empoli to get interest from bigger clubs."

Zielinski has spent the past two seasons on loan at Empoli from Udinese, and this year has made 29 appearances and scored three goals to date. He is expected to be in the Poland squad for the upcoming Euros, and the midfielder registered an assist on Saturday as a second half substitute against Finland.

In addition to his three club goals this season, he has also registered four assists in Serie A, and whether he ends up at Liverpool next year or not, he says the player he models his game after is current Liverpool midfielder Philippe Coutinho, who he says it would be a dream to be able to line up alongside.

"I really like Coutinho’s style of play," added Zielinski. "I watch him closely, and it would be great to play alongside him. I’m sure we could be a good duo on the pitch, but we’ll have to wait and see what happens."
